SAP ABAP Class CL_ALERT_UWL_ITEM_PROVIDER (ALM: Connection to UWL Connector API)
Hierarchy
SAP_BASIS (Software Component) SAP Basis Component
   BC-SRV-GBT-ALM (Application Component) Alert Framework
     SALERT_CORE (Package) Central Alert Server
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  IF_UWL_ITEM_PROVIDER Provider for UWL work items 20050520
Properties
Class CL_ALERT_UWL_ITEM_PROVIDER  
Short Description ALM: Connection to UWL Connector API    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package SALERT_CORE   Central Alert Server 
Created 20050427   SAP 
Last change 20050615   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_ALERT_UWL_ITEM_PROVIDER has no forward declaration.
Interfaces
# Interface Abstract Final Description Created on
1 IF_UWL_ITEM_PROVIDER Provider for UWL work items 20050520
Friends
Class CL_ALERT_UWL_ITEM_PROVIDER has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 GC_UWL_ACTIVITY_LINK Static Attribute Private Type reference (TYPE) STRING 'ACTIVITYLINK' 20050812
2 GC_UWL_ACTIVITY_TEXT Static Attribute Private Type reference (TYPE) STRING 'ACTIVITYTEXT' 20050812
3 GC_UWL_CATEGORY Static Attribute Private Type reference (TYPE) STRING 'CATEGORY' 20050812
4 GC_UWL_ESCALATED Static Attribute Private Type reference (TYPE) STRING 'ESCALATED' 20050812
5 GC_UWL_ESCALATION_RECIPIENT Static Attribute Private Type reference (TYPE) STRING 'ESCALATIONRECIPIENT' 20050812
6 GC_UWL_FALSE Static Attribute Private Type reference (TYPE) STRING 'FALSE' 20050812
7 GC_UWL_ITEM_TYPE Static Attribute Private Type reference (TYPE) STRING 'uwl.alert' 20051021
8 GC_UWL_LONGTEXT_LENGTH Static Attribute Private Type reference (TYPE) STRING 'LONGTEXTLENGTH' 20050812
9 GC_UWL_PRIORITY_HIGH Static Attribute Private Type reference (TYPE) STRING 'HIGH' 20050812
10 GC_UWL_PRIORITY_VERYHIGH Static Attribute Private Type reference (TYPE) STRING 'VERYHIGH' 20050812
11 GC_UWL_RECIPIENT Static Attribute Private Type reference (TYPE) STRING 'RECIPIENT' 20050812
12 GC_UWL_SHORTTEXT Static Attribute Private Type reference (TYPE) STRING 'SHORTTEXT' 20050815
13 GC_UWL_STATUS_COMPLETED Static Attribute Private Type reference (TYPE) STRING 'COMPLETED' 20050812
14 GC_UWL_STATUS_EXECUTED Static Attribute Private Type reference (TYPE) STRING 'EXECUTED' 20050812
15 GC_UWL_STATUS_INPROGRESS Static Attribute Private Type reference (TYPE) STRING 'INPROGRESS' 20050812
16 GC_UWL_STATUS_NEW Static Attribute Private Type reference (TYPE) STRING 'NEW' 20050812
17 GC_UWL_TITLE Static Attribute Private Type reference (TYPE) STRING 'TITLE' 20050816
18 GC_UWL_TRUE Static Attribute Private Type reference (TYPE) STRING 'TRUE' 20050812
19 GO_UNIQUE_INSTANCE Static Attribute Private Object reference (TYPE REF TO) CL_ALERT_UWL_ITEM_PROVIDER Singleton 20050520
20 G_UWL_FILTER Static Attribute Private Type reference (TYPE) UWLTYPE Business Address Services Type, ID and General Name 20050805
21 G_UWL_TYPE Static Attribute Private Type reference (TYPE) UWLTYPE Business Address Services Type, ID and General Name 20050520
Methods
# Method Level Visibility Method type Description Created on
1 GET_DELTA_ITEMS Instance method Public Method 20050520
2 GET_INSTANCE Instance method Public Method 20050520
3 SELECT_ALERTS Instance method Private Method Selected Alerts 20050520
Events
Class CL_ALERT_UWL_ITEM_PROVIDER has no event.
Types
Class CL_ALERT_UWL_ITEM_PROVIDER has no local type.
Method Signatures

Method GET_DELTA_ITEMS Signature

Method GET_DELTA_ITEMS on class CL_ALERT_UWL_ITEM_PROVIDER has no parameter.
Method GET_DELTA_ITEMS on class CL_ALERT_UWL_ITEM_PROVIDER has no exception.

Method GET_INSTANCE Signature

Method GET_INSTANCE on class CL_ALERT_UWL_ITEM_PROVIDER has no parameter.
Method GET_INSTANCE on class CL_ALERT_UWL_ITEM_PROVIDER has no exception.

Method SELECT_ALERTS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IP_FILTER Call by reference Type reference (TYPE) UWLTYPE Filter 20050822
2 Importing IP_TIMESTAMP Call by reference Type reference (TYPE) SALRTDCHGT Zeitstempel 20050520
3 Importing IT_USERS Call by reference Type reference (TYPE) UWLUSERLIST Liste von ZAV-Benutzern 20050520
4 Returning RP_ALERTS Value transfer Type reference (TYPE) TT_ALERTS Liste mit selektierten Alerts 20050520

Method SELECT_ALERTS on class CL_ALERT_UWL_ITEM_PROVIDER has no exception.
History
Last changed by/on SAP  20050615 
SAP Release Created in 732